Sullivan Bay showcases one of the Galápagos' most dramatic geological landscapes, where stark black lava flows stretch across the barren terrain like frozen waves from a recent eruption. The relatively young volcanic formations, dating back roughly 100 years, create an otherworldly moonscape where hardy pioneer plants have begun reclaiming the rock. Snorkeling opportunities near the bay reveal vibrant marine life thriving in the nutrient-rich waters below these austere cliffs.
